Bill Summary

Creates provisions relating to staffing requirements for emergency departments in hospitals

AI Summary

This bill creates a new requirement for hospitals with emergency departments in Missouri, mandating that at least one physician must be physically present and on duty in the emergency department at all times when the emergency department is open. This provision aims to ensure immediate physician oversight and availability for patient care in emergency settings, potentially improving response times and medical supervision during critical medical situations. The bill adds this requirement to Chapter 197 of the Revised Statutes of Missouri by introducing a new section (197.062) that specifically outlines the staffing obligation for hospital emergency departments. By ensuring a physician is always on-site, the legislation seeks to enhance patient safety and the quality of emergency medical care.
